Automobile accidents are a type of tort and typically stem from the tort fundamental of negligence. Negligence is the inability to exercise the same degree of care as a reasonable person in similar circumstances. Road rage, drunken driving and distracted drivers are the leading causes of accidents in the automobile.

DMV hearings

If your driving privilege is restricted or suspended, you may be required to attend an DMV hearing. These hearings are not court-related and do not require the presence of a judge, however they have significant weight. An experienced attorney can help you through this process and safeguard your legal rights.

Hearings at the DMV can be complicated and lengthy. The lawyer will explain the rules of road, review evidence and question witnesses. The lawyer will also advocate for the best possible outcome for the case. If the case is decided, based on the hearing, you will be able to keep your license or get it reinstated.

A DUI defense lawyer can assist you in defending your rights at the DMV hearing. The hearing will be conducted by a hearing officer and the focus will be on whether the driver was drunk at the time of the incident. The burden of proof in a civil lawsuit is lower than in a criminal one, as the hearing is not a crime. This makes it easier for law enforcement to win the hearing.

Hearings are an official procedure that must be requested in writing and delivered to the DMV office. You can request hearing within 30 days of the date of your arrest. If you do not request a hearing within the time period allowed, your license will be revoked.
